Michael C. Allison

Michael C. Allison, 68, of rural Parsons, passed away at 8:30 p.m., Friday, December 2, 2022, at his home.

Michael Clifton Allison was born on July 11, 1954, to Robert Day and Shirley Kay (Dains) Allison in Newport, Rhode Island.  As an infant, he moved with his family to Oswego, where he grew up and attended school, graduating from Oswego High School in 1972.

Following high school, he earned a Bachelor’s degree in accounting from Pittsburg State University.  He worked as a bookkeeper for various local businesses until his kidney transplant in 2013.

On June 7, 1975, Michael and Susan Johnson were united in marriage at the Oswego Methodist Church.  The couple lived in Pittsburg for a time and then Altamont before settling in their current home in rural Parsons in 1977.

He was an active member of Center Bethel Church in rural Parsons, serving as the church board treasurer for 22 years.  He was also involved with the church’s children’s bell choir.  For several years, Michael was on the Twin Valley Board.  His greatest joy came from the time he spent with his family.  He also enjoyed doing cross stitch, woodworking, and flower gardening.
